As of 2024, 45% of U.S. adults had high blood pressure, including 51% of men and 40% of women. That included 22% of adults aged 18 to 39, 55% of adults aged 40 to 59, and 75% of those aged 60 and over. 8. Common NSAIDs that can raise blood pressure include: Ibuprofen ( Advil, Motrin) … WebMar 25, 2024 · A more recent study compared blood pressure changes in over 400 people with RA or OA using NSAIDs for 4 months. Most people were also taking blood pressure medication. Ibuprofen caused a greater rise in blood pressure compared to celecoxib and naproxen (two other NSAIDs). The SBP in people taking ibuprofen rose by about 4 mmHg. …

WebGetting too little potassium can increase blood pressure, deplete calcium in bones, and increase the risk of kidney stones. Prolonged diarrhea or vomiting, laxative abuse, diuretic use, eating clay, heavy sweating, dialysis, or using certain medications can cause severe potassium deficiency. In this condition, called hypokalemia, blood levels ...

WebJul 14, 2024 · Determining which allergy medications can raise your blood pressure comes down to the ingredients. Most antihistamines are safe for people with hypertension. But decongestants should be avoided, since they can raise your blood pressure further. ...
